    Dear Moms Panel, Do you think is it too early to take my 17 months only to character dining?

    Hi Teresa!  My grandson has been meeting and greeting the characters since he was 3 months old and has loved every step of the way.  With that said I also know that children can be quite frightened by large furry heads or big noses and ears!  If your child has never shown great fear from new things or new people then I would definitely try a character meal.  You can also take your child out of their seat and place on your lap if you feel they would feel more secure when the characters come over to greet your table.  With all this careful planning it is most likely that your 17 month old will be the one pulling on the nose and ears and yanking at tails!
